2002-07-15 19:44:21 +08:00
|
|
|
echo osgversion
|
|
|
|
osgversion
|
2014-12-10 03:31:53 +08:00
|
|
|
|
2004-10-01 17:19:30 +08:00
|
|
|
echo osgunittests
|
|
|
|
osgunittests matrix
|
|
|
|
osgunittests qt
|
|
|
|
osgunittests sizeof
|
2002-12-05 20:13:30 +08:00
|
|
|
|
2004-11-19 00:21:08 +08:00
|
|
|
echo osglauncher
|
|
|
|
osglauncher
|
|
|
|
|
2004-10-01 17:19:30 +08:00
|
|
|
echo osganimate
|
|
|
|
osganimate
|
2004-08-01 16:26:44 +08:00
|
|
|
|
2004-10-01 17:19:30 +08:00
|
|
|
echo osgautotransform
|
|
|
|
osgautotransform
|
2003-08-27 05:17:22 +08:00
|
|
|
|
2004-10-01 17:19:30 +08:00
|
|
|
echo osgbillboard
|
|
|
|
osgbillboard
|
2002-07-15 19:44:21 +08:00
|
|
|
|
2005-05-23 19:18:01 +08:00
|
|
|
echo osgblendequation
|
2007-06-08 20:16:04 +08:00
|
|
|
osgblendequation
|
2005-05-23 19:18:01 +08:00
|
|
|
|
2014-12-10 03:31:53 +08:00
|
|
|
echo osgblenddrawbuffers
|
|
|
|
osgblenddrawbuffers
|
|
|
|
|
|
|
|
echo osgoit
|
|
|
|
osgoit
|
|
|
|
|
|
|
|
echo osgdrawinstanced
|
|
|
|
osgdrawinstanced
|
|
|
|
|
|
|
|
echo osgcomputeshaders
|
|
|
|
osgcomputeshaders
|
|
|
|
|
|
|
|
echo osggpucull
|
|
|
|
osggpucull
|
|
|
|
|
2004-10-01 17:19:30 +08:00
|
|
|
echo osgcallback
|
2007-06-08 20:16:04 +08:00
|
|
|
osgcallback
|
2003-03-25 21:57:16 +08:00
|
|
|
|
2014-12-10 03:31:53 +08:00
|
|
|
# echo osgcatch
|
2009-10-21 03:34:24 +08:00
|
|
|
# osgcatch
|
2004-10-01 17:19:30 +08:00
|
|
|
|
|
|
|
echo osgclip
|
2007-06-08 20:16:04 +08:00
|
|
|
osgclip
|
2004-10-01 17:19:30 +08:00
|
|
|
|
|
|
|
echo osgcubemap
|
2007-06-08 20:16:04 +08:00
|
|
|
osgcubemap
|
2004-10-01 17:19:30 +08:00
|
|
|
|
|
|
|
echo osgdistortion
|
2007-06-08 20:16:04 +08:00
|
|
|
osgdistortion
|
Added convinence methods to osgProducer::Viewer:
/** compute, from normalized mouse coords, for sepecified Camera, the pixel coords relative to that Camera's RenderSurface.*/
bool computePixelCoords(float x,float y,unsigned int cameraNum,float& pixel_x,float& pixel_y);
/** compute, from normalized mouse coords, for sepecified Camera, the near and far points in worlds coords.*/
bool computeNearFar(float x,float y,unsigned int cameraNum,osg::Vec3& near, osg::Vec3& far);
/** compute, from normalized mouse coords, for sepecified Camera, intersections with the scene.*/
bool computeIntersections(float x,float y,unsigned int cameraNum,osgUtil::IntersectVisitor::HitList& hits);
/** compute, from normalized mouse coords, for all Cameras, intersections with the scene.*/
bool computeIntersections(float x,float y,osgUtil::IntersectVisitor::HitList& hits);
2003-04-16 22:17:49 +08:00
|
|
|
|
2016-05-20 00:20:29 +08:00
|
|
|
echo osgdeferred
|
|
|
|
osgdeferred
|
|
|
|
|
2005-05-08 04:47:09 +08:00
|
|
|
echo osgforest
|
|
|
|
osgforest
|
2003-09-26 05:54:33 +08:00
|
|
|
|
2004-10-01 17:19:30 +08:00
|
|
|
echo osgfxbrowser
|
2007-06-08 20:16:04 +08:00
|
|
|
osgfxbrowser
|
2004-10-01 17:19:30 +08:00
|
|
|
|
2011-06-15 00:54:20 +08:00
|
|
|
echo osgoutline cow.osgt
|
|
|
|
osgoutline cow.osgt
|
2009-12-09 01:41:44 +08:00
|
|
|
|
2004-10-01 17:19:30 +08:00
|
|
|
echo osggeometry
|
|
|
|
osggeometry
|
2003-04-07 18:20:34 +08:00
|
|
|
|
2004-10-01 17:19:30 +08:00
|
|
|
echo osghangglide
|
|
|
|
osghangglide
|
2002-07-15 19:44:21 +08:00
|
|
|
|
2004-10-01 17:19:30 +08:00
|
|
|
echo osghud
|
2011-06-15 00:54:20 +08:00
|
|
|
osghud dumptruck.osgt
|
2002-07-15 19:44:21 +08:00
|
|
|
|
2004-10-01 17:19:30 +08:00
|
|
|
echo osgimpostor
|
|
|
|
osgimpostor
|
2002-07-15 19:44:21 +08:00
|
|
|
|
2004-10-01 17:19:30 +08:00
|
|
|
echo osgkeyboard
|
|
|
|
osgkeyboard
|
2003-04-07 18:20:34 +08:00
|
|
|
|
2004-10-01 17:19:30 +08:00
|
|
|
echo osgkeyboardmouse
|
2011-06-15 00:54:20 +08:00
|
|
|
osgkeyboardmouse dumptruck.osgt
|
2002-07-18 18:49:37 +08:00
|
|
|
|
2004-10-01 17:19:30 +08:00
|
|
|
echo osglight
|
2011-06-15 00:54:20 +08:00
|
|
|
osglight glider.osgt
|
2003-01-23 20:18:22 +08:00
|
|
|
|
2004-10-01 17:19:30 +08:00
|
|
|
echo osglightpoint
|
2005-05-08 04:47:09 +08:00
|
|
|
osglightpoint
|
2004-10-01 17:19:30 +08:00
|
|
|
|
|
|
|
echo osglogo
|
|
|
|
osglogo
|
|
|
|
|
2005-05-23 19:18:01 +08:00
|
|
|
echo osglogicop
|
2011-06-15 00:54:20 +08:00
|
|
|
osglogicop glider.osgt
|
2005-05-23 19:18:01 +08:00
|
|
|
|
2004-10-01 17:19:30 +08:00
|
|
|
echo osgmotionblur
|
2011-06-15 00:54:20 +08:00
|
|
|
osgmotionblur cow.osgt
|
2004-09-01 17:54:36 +08:00
|
|
|
|
2004-10-01 17:19:30 +08:00
|
|
|
echo osgmultitexture
|
2011-06-15 00:54:20 +08:00
|
|
|
osgmultitexture cessnafire.osgt
|
2002-04-22 17:50:32 +08:00
|
|
|
|
2004-10-01 17:19:30 +08:00
|
|
|
echo osgoccluder
|
2011-06-15 00:54:20 +08:00
|
|
|
osgoccluder glider.osgt
|
2002-10-30 21:27:15 +08:00
|
|
|
|
2008-04-13 22:29:22 +08:00
|
|
|
echo osgocclusionquery
|
|
|
|
osgocclusionquery
|
|
|
|
|
2004-10-01 17:19:30 +08:00
|
|
|
echo osgparticle
|
|
|
|
osgparticle
|
2002-10-08 05:23:37 +08:00
|
|
|
|
2005-04-04 16:47:21 +08:00
|
|
|
echo osgparticleeffects
|
|
|
|
osgparticleeffects
|
|
|
|
|
2004-10-01 17:19:30 +08:00
|
|
|
echo osgpick
|
2011-06-15 00:54:20 +08:00
|
|
|
osgpick fountain.osgt
|
2002-04-22 17:50:32 +08:00
|
|
|
|
2004-10-01 17:19:30 +08:00
|
|
|
echo osgpointsprite
|
|
|
|
osgpointsprite
|
2002-07-10 21:33:25 +08:00
|
|
|
|
2004-11-19 00:21:08 +08:00
|
|
|
echo osgplanets
|
|
|
|
osgplanets
|
|
|
|
|
2006-07-26 23:19:42 +08:00
|
|
|
echo osgprecipitation --rain 0.5
|
2011-06-15 00:54:20 +08:00
|
|
|
osgprecipitation --rain 0.5 lz.osgt
|
2006-07-26 23:19:42 +08:00
|
|
|
|
|
|
|
echo osgprecipitation --snow 0.5
|
2011-06-15 00:54:20 +08:00
|
|
|
osgprecipitation --snow 0.5 lz.osgt
|
2006-07-26 23:19:42 +08:00
|
|
|
|
2004-10-01 17:19:30 +08:00
|
|
|
echo osgprerender
|
2011-06-15 00:54:20 +08:00
|
|
|
osgprerender dumptruck.osgt
|
2002-07-10 21:33:25 +08:00
|
|
|
|
2005-05-08 04:47:09 +08:00
|
|
|
echo osgprerendercubemap
|
|
|
|
osgprerendercubemap
|
2002-11-20 15:46:25 +08:00
|
|
|
|
2004-10-01 17:19:30 +08:00
|
|
|
echo osgreflect
|
2011-06-15 00:54:20 +08:00
|
|
|
osgreflect cessna.osgt
|
2002-11-19 20:25:38 +08:00
|
|
|
|
2004-10-01 17:19:30 +08:00
|
|
|
echo osgscalarbar
|
|
|
|
osgscalarbar
|
2002-04-22 17:50:32 +08:00
|
|
|
|
2004-10-01 17:19:30 +08:00
|
|
|
echo osgscribe
|
2011-06-15 00:54:20 +08:00
|
|
|
osgscribe cow.osgt
|
2002-10-17 21:48:46 +08:00
|
|
|
|
2004-10-01 17:19:30 +08:00
|
|
|
echo osgsequence
|
2011-06-15 00:54:20 +08:00
|
|
|
osgsequence cow.osgt dumptruck.osgt cessna.osgt glider.osgt
|
2002-05-04 00:47:16 +08:00
|
|
|
|
2004-10-01 17:19:30 +08:00
|
|
|
echo osgshaders
|
|
|
|
osgshaders
|
2002-07-18 18:49:37 +08:00
|
|
|
|
2005-11-10 23:52:02 +08:00
|
|
|
echo osgshaderterrain
|
|
|
|
osgshaderterrain
|
|
|
|
|
|
|
|
echo osgparametric
|
|
|
|
osgparametric
|
|
|
|
|
2008-04-13 22:29:22 +08:00
|
|
|
echo osgthirdpersonview
|
2011-06-15 00:54:20 +08:00
|
|
|
osgthirdpersonview cow.osgt
|
2008-04-13 22:29:22 +08:00
|
|
|
|
2011-06-15 00:54:20 +08:00
|
|
|
echo osgviewer glsl_simple.osgt
|
|
|
|
osgviewer glsl_simple.osgt
|
2005-05-19 05:31:51 +08:00
|
|
|
|
2011-06-15 00:54:20 +08:00
|
|
|
echo osgviewer glsl_confetti.osgt
|
|
|
|
osgviewer glsl_confetti.osgt
|
2005-05-19 05:31:51 +08:00
|
|
|
|
2011-06-15 00:54:20 +08:00
|
|
|
echo osgviewer glsl_mandelbrot.osgt
|
|
|
|
osgviewer glsl_mandelbrot.osgt
|
2005-11-09 21:39:48 +08:00
|
|
|
|
2011-06-15 00:54:20 +08:00
|
|
|
echo osgviewer glsl_julia.osgt
|
|
|
|
osgviewer glsl_julia.osgt
|
2005-11-09 21:39:48 +08:00
|
|
|
|
2004-10-01 17:19:30 +08:00
|
|
|
echo osgshape
|
|
|
|
osgshape
|
2002-04-22 17:50:32 +08:00
|
|
|
|
2007-08-12 21:10:07 +08:00
|
|
|
echo osgshadow -3 --sm
|
|
|
|
osgshadow -3 --sm
|
|
|
|
|
|
|
|
echo osgshadow -2 --st
|
|
|
|
osgshadow -2 --st
|
|
|
|
|
|
|
|
echo osgshadow -3 --ssm
|
|
|
|
osgshadow -3 --ssm
|
|
|
|
|
2004-10-01 17:19:30 +08:00
|
|
|
echo osgsimplifier
|
2011-06-15 00:54:20 +08:00
|
|
|
osgsimplifier --ratio 0.1 cessna.osgt
|
2002-07-15 19:44:21 +08:00
|
|
|
|
2004-10-01 17:19:30 +08:00
|
|
|
echo osgsimulation
|
|
|
|
osgsimulation
|
2002-04-22 17:50:32 +08:00
|
|
|
|
2004-10-01 17:19:30 +08:00
|
|
|
echo osgspheresegment
|
|
|
|
osgspheresegment
|
2002-04-22 17:50:32 +08:00
|
|
|
|
2004-11-15 20:05:27 +08:00
|
|
|
echo osgspotlight
|
|
|
|
osgspotlight
|
|
|
|
|
2004-10-01 17:19:30 +08:00
|
|
|
echo osgstereoimage
|
2007-06-09 18:07:07 +08:00
|
|
|
osgstereoimage
|
2002-04-22 17:50:32 +08:00
|
|
|
|
2002-10-02 23:28:17 +08:00
|
|
|
echo osgteapot
|
|
|
|
osgteapot
|
|
|
|
|
2007-01-08 19:23:52 +08:00
|
|
|
echo osgtessellate
|
|
|
|
osgtessellate
|
2004-10-01 17:19:30 +08:00
|
|
|
|
2002-07-15 19:44:21 +08:00
|
|
|
echo osgtext
|
2002-04-22 17:50:32 +08:00
|
|
|
osgtext
|
|
|
|
|
2004-10-01 17:19:30 +08:00
|
|
|
echo osgtexture1D
|
2007-06-09 18:07:07 +08:00
|
|
|
osgtexture1D
|
2002-08-27 18:06:57 +08:00
|
|
|
|
2004-10-01 17:19:30 +08:00
|
|
|
echo osgtexture2D
|
2003-05-20 22:05:19 +08:00
|
|
|
osgtexture2D
|
|
|
|
|
2004-10-01 17:19:30 +08:00
|
|
|
echo osgtexture3D
|
|
|
|
osgtexture3D
|
|
|
|
|
2003-05-20 22:05:19 +08:00
|
|
|
echo osgtexturerectangle
|
|
|
|
osgtexturerectangle
|
2002-08-27 18:06:57 +08:00
|
|
|
|
2004-10-01 17:19:30 +08:00
|
|
|
echo osgvertexprogram
|
|
|
|
osgvertexprogram
|
2002-04-22 17:50:32 +08:00
|
|
|
|
2004-10-01 17:19:30 +08:00
|
|
|
echo osgwindows
|
2007-06-09 18:07:07 +08:00
|
|
|
osgwindows
|